Mode Settings
The Mode settings configures the note's pitch mapping algorithm.

For the "Up", "Down", "Order" and "Reverse" modes, Notes-Out pitch values are defined according
to the number of simultaneous Notes-In notes.
If one Notes-In note is on, only Arp-1 notes will be used regardless of the selected mode.
If two or more Notes-In notes are on, Arp-1, Arp-2,… notes will be used according to the selected
mode.

Mode: Up
Arp-1 notes are played at the pitch of the
lowest
Notes-In note.
Arp-2 notes are played at the pitch of the next note
up.
Arp-3 notes are played at the pitch of the
highest
Notes-In note.
